Introduction

When it comes to achieving a long-lasting makeup look, the best fixing spray is an essential tool in every beauty enthusiast's kit. This versatile product acts as a protective shield, locking in your makeup and keeping it fresh, even in challenging conditions. Whether you're heading to a wedding, a night out, or just a long day at work, a quality fixing spray can make all the difference.

Many fixing sprays are formulated with skin-loving ingredients that not only set your makeup but also provide hydration and a radiant finish. Look for sprays that offer a lightweight feel and a matte or dewy finish, depending on your skin type and desired look. The best fixing spray can help control oil and shine, ensuring your makeup stays put without feeling heavy.

To use, simply hold the spray at arm's length and mist it over your face after applying makeup. This step not only helps to blend your products seamlessly but also creates a barrier against environmental factors. With the right fixing spray, you can enjoy a flawless look that lasts all day. FAQs

A fixing spray is a makeup product designed to set your makeup in place and enhance its longevity.

Hold the spray at arm's length and mist it over your face after applying your makeup for best results.

Yes, many fixing sprays are formulated to control oil and shine, making them ideal for oily skin types.

There are fixing sprays specifically designed for sensitive skin; look for those labeled as hypoallergenic or fragrance-free.

A good fixing spray can help your makeup last for several hours, often up to 12 hours or more, depending on the product.
